CPU comparisonApple M2 (8-GPU) or Intel Xeon E5-1620 v3 - which processor is faster? In this comparison we look at the differences and analyze which of these two CPUs is better. We compare the technical data and benchmark results.
The Apple M2 (8-GPU) has 8 cores with 8 threads and clocks with a maximum frequency of 3.50 GHz. Up to 24 GB of memory is supported in 2 memory channels. The Apple M2 (8-GPU) was released in Q2/2022. The Intel Xeon E5-1620 v3 has 4 cores with 8 threads and clocks with a maximum frequency of 3.60 GHz. The CPU supports up to 768 GB of memory in 4 memory channels. The Intel Xeon E5-1620 v3 was released in Q3/2014. |

Memory & PCIeThe Apple M2 (8-GPU) can use up to 24 GB of memory in 2 memory channels. The maximum memory bandwidth is 102.4 GB/s. The Intel Xeon E5-1620 v3 supports up to 768 GB of memory in 4 memory channels and achieves a memory bandwidth of up to 68.2 GB/s. |

Thermal ManagementThe thermal design power (TDP for short) of the Apple M2 (8-GPU) is 20 W, while the Intel Xeon E5-1620 v3 has a TDP of 140 W. The TDP specifies the necessary cooling solution that is required to cool the processor sufficiently. |

Technical detailsThe Apple M2 (8-GPU) is manufactured in 5 nm and has 20.00 MB cache. The Intel Xeon E5-1620 v3 is manufactured in 22 nm and has a 10.00 MB cache. |
